What does a manager automation testing using Selenium do?

A Manager of Automation Testing Using Selenium oversees the design, implementation, and maintenance of automated testing frameworks for software applications using Selenium. They lead a team of testers, coordinate test planning and execution, and ensure the quality and reliability of software releases. Additionally, they are responsible for integrating automation into the software development lifecycle, troubleshooting issues, and mentoring team members in best testing practices.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a manager automation testing using Selenium?

To thrive as a Manager Automation Testing Using Selenium, you need a strong background in software testing methodologies, test automation frameworks, and experience leading QA teams, typically sup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Proficiency in Selenium WebDriver, programming languages like Java or Python, and familiarity with CI/CD tools such as Jenkins are essential, with certifications like ISTQB being advantageous. Excellent leadership, problem-solving, and communication skills help effectively manage teams and coordinate with stakeholders. These competencies are crucial to ensure high-quality software delivery, efficient test automation processes, and successful project outcomes.

What is the difference between Manager Automation Testing Using Selenium vs Automation Test Lead?

AspectManager Automation Testing Using SeleniumAutomation Test Lead
Primary RoleOversees automation testing teams, manages testing strategies, and ensures project deliveryLeads automation testing efforts, designs test frameworks, and mentors testing team members
Required SkillsAutomation tools (Selenium), team management, testing methodologies, leadershipAutomation tools (Selenium), scripting, test planning, leadership
Work EnvironmentManagement level, cross-functional teams, strategic planningTechnical leadership, hands-on testing, collaboration with developers

While both roles require expertise in Selenium automation and leadership skills, the Manager Automation Testing Using Selenium focuses on team management and strategic oversight, whereas the Automation Test Lead is more hands-on with technical testing and framework development.
